The Divine Punishment of Love's Games
In "Divino Castigo," TIMØ delves into the emotional turmoil of a one-sided relationship, where the protagonist feels trapped in a cycle of unreciprocated affection. The song opens with an apology, not to the partner, but to himself, for enduring a relationship where he constantly strives to be the favorite, only to feel diminished by the enormity of his own emotions. This sense of imbalance is a common theme in relationships where one person gives more than they receive, leading to feelings of inadequacy and frustration.
The lyrics poignantly describe the protagonist's realization that despite his efforts, some battles are meant to be lost. This acceptance is not one of defeat but of liberation, as he wishes for his partner to experience the same emotional rollercoaster he endured. The metaphor of being "in the palm of your hand" illustrates the power dynamics at play, where the protagonist feels controlled and vulnerable. The desire for the partner to face a "divine punishment" reflects a longing for justice, where the partner would understand the pain of broken promises and unfulfilled expectations.
TIMØ's "Divino Castigo" captures the essence of heartbreak and the quest for emotional justice. The song's narrative is relatable to anyone who has felt undervalued in a relationship, highlighting the universal desire for empathy and understanding. The repeated attempts to make the relationship work, despite knowing the outcome, underscore the human tendency to hope against hope, even when the odds are stacked against us. Ultimately, the song is a cathartic release, allowing the protagonist to let go and wish for a karmic balance in love's intricate dance.
